ThermostatHvac 스키마

Nest Thermostat 

sdm.devices.traits.ThermostatHvac

이 트레잇은 HVAC 세부정보를 보고할 수 있는 THERMOSTAT 기기 유형에 속합니다.

필드

필드 설명 데이터 유형
status 온도 조절기의 현재 HVAC 상태입니다. string
값: 'OFF', 'HEATING', 'COOLING'

이벤트 시간

HVAC 상태 변경 이벤트가 온도 조절기 모드 변경 이벤트와 동시에 전송되지 않을 수 있습니다.

예를 들어 HVAC 시스템을 보호하기 위해 온도 조절기의 난방 또는 냉방 모드가 시작되는 데 지연이 발생하는 경우가 있습니다. 이 시나리오에서 온도 조절기 모드를 변경하면 처음에는 ThermostatModeThermostatTemperatureSetpoint 트레잇 변경에 대한 이벤트만 전송될 수 있으며, ThermostatHvac 트레잇 변경은 시스템이 실제로 켜진 후에 별도의 이벤트로 전송됩니다. HVAC 시스템을 켤 때 지연이 발생하지 않았다면 세 가지 이벤트가 모두 동시에 전송됩니다.

샘플 GET 요청 및 응답

요청응답
GET /enterprises/project-id/devices/device-id
{
  "name" : "enterprises/project-id/devices/device-id",
  "traits" : {
    "sdm.devices.traits.ThermostatHvac" : {
      "status" : "HEATING"
    }
  }
}

명령어

이 트레잇에는 사용할 수 있는 명령어가 없습니다.

오류

API 오류 코드의 전체 목록은 API 오류 코드 참조를 확인하세요.